A few thoughts regarding the Summoner tree:
1) I made a beeline for the Summon Drake trait, and I was able to get my first drake by Season 67. Not too much longer, I picked up my first Storm Dragon and immediately took on Vetrar easily around Season 80 (the Arctic boss that gives the amazing sword Heart of the Glacier along with other goodies.)
2) As a Summoner, it's possible to almost entirely ignore the Warfare research tree until later in the game, when one has developed a lot more research per turn. Likewise, Fortress cities are less necessary, and one can instead focus on Conclaves to boost mana (through use of Herbalist, etc. and the Meditation city enchantment) and research as high as possible. More mana = more summons = faster experience gains for the Sovereign, which in turn allows for more powerful summons as you go along.
3) Similar to #2, since military units aren't that important, metal and crystal are less necessary to develop. The buildings that are required to acquire these resources take up a long time in the building queue for cities for non-Summoner games. But as a Summoner, one can build research, mana, and growth related buildings significantly faster by being able to skip most iron ore and crystal sites.
4) A custom faction with Decalon and Scouting goes perfect with a Summoner sovereign (Mancers with 3 basic moves rather than 2 are particularly awesome for this.) Decalon allows for cheap access to all four elemental schools of magic, and it's also possible to spam Arcane Monoliths (outposts) with the amount of mana that's being generated from having so many Conclaves and other sources of mana generation. Often it pays off to place outposts on resources just as a means of denying them from one's opponents not to mention being able to develop a road network all across the map.

It would be great to see a way to maintain the depth that the mod brings to the game while keeping it in line with the usual level of difficulty. My first suggestion would be to add a moderate crystal requirement for some of the more powerful summons. Not that the crystal would actually be CONSUMED, but rather that it simply needs to be present, similar to the Summoning Pool. This would force players to mine at least some crystal resources. Metal could be used in lieu of mana for casting summons via a Transmuting spell. This would encourage players to mine metal and would keep things more balanced between Mana, Metal, and Crystal.
Secondly, the Warfare tree could add small bonuses to the summons all the way throughout. For instance, the Armor technology could give bonus defense, etc. This one would be pretty straight forward.
